Essential Nutrients for Thriving Kids
Raising a child involves providing them with the essential nutrients needed for optimal growth and development. Their bodies are constantly growing and changing, requiring a well-balanced diet filled with vitamins, minerals, and other vital components. Offering your child access to a variety of healthy foods is crucial for their overall well-being.
Begin by focusing on fruits and vegetables, which are packed with antioxidants, vitamins, and fiber. Encourage them to try different colors and textures of produce to make mealtimes fun and exciting. Opt for whole grains over refined grains, as they provide more nutrients. Protein is also essential for building strong muscles and tissues, so include lean meats, poultry, here fish, beans, lentils, and nuts in their diet.
Refrain from sugary drinks and processed foods, which can contribute to weight gain. Encourage your child to drink plenty of water throughout the day to stay hydrated.
Remember that every child is different. Pay attention to their preferences and consult with a pediatrician or registered dietitian for personalized nutrition advice. By following these guidelines, you can provide your child with the building blocks they need to grow into healthy and happy individuals.
Create positive eating habits by involving your child in the planning process. Allow them to help choose recipes, wash fruits and vegetables, or set the table. This can foster their interest in nutritious meals. Encourage their efforts and make mealtimes a positive experience for the whole family.
